What are the different types of senior living communities available in Lauderdale Lakes, FL?

In Lauderdale Lakes, FL, there may be several types of senior living communities to suit various needs and preferences. These may include: Independent Living: Ideal for seniors who are relatively healthy and active but want to live in a community with supportive services like housekeeping, meals, and recreational activities. These communities offer private apartments or cottages and a vibrant social environment. Assisted Living: Designed for seniors who need help with daily activities such as bathing, dressing, or medication management. Assisted living communities provide personalized care plans, 24-hour staff support, and often include social activities and dining services. Memory Care: Specially designed for individuals with Alzheimer's disease or other types of dementia. These communities offer secure environments, specialized care, and programs tailored to enhance cognitive function and provide emotional support. Skilled Nursing: Also known as nursing homes, these facilities offer around-the-clock medical care and rehabilitation services for seniors with significant health issues or those recovering from surgery or illness. They have licensed nurses and medical professionals on staff to provide comprehensive care. Continuing Care Retirement Communities (CCRCs): These communities provide a range of care options from independent living to skilled nursing care all in one location. CCRCs offer a continuum of care, allowing residents to transition to higher levels of care as their needs change, while remaining within the same community.

What factors should be considered when choosing a senior living community in Lauderdale Lakes, FL?

When selecting senior living communities in Lauderdale Lakes, FL, it's important to evaluate several key factors to ensure the community meets your or your loved one's needs: Location: Consider the community's proximity to family and friends, as well as its accessibility to medical facilities, shopping centers, and recreational areas. A convenient location can enhance overall quality of life and ease of visitation. Cost: Understand the pricing structure and what is included in the cost. Different communities have varying fee structures, including monthly rent, entrance fees, and additional charges for services. Ensure that the financial arrangement fits within your budget and includes all necessary services. Services and Amenities: Evaluate the services provided, such as meal plans, housekeeping, transportation, and healthcare services. Check the availability of amenities like fitness centers, libraries, social activities, and dining options. These can greatly impact daily comfort and satisfaction. Staff Qualifications: Investigate the qualifications and experience of the staff, especially in assisted living and skilled nursing facilities. Look for trained professionals who provide compassionate care and have a good reputation for meeting residents' needs. Community Atmosphere: Visit the community to get a feel for the environment and interactions among residents and staff. Look for a welcoming, supportive atmosphere and assess whether the community aligns with your lifestyle preferences and values. Health Care Services: For communities offering medical care, review the types of health services available, including on-site medical staff, therapy services, and emergency response systems. Make sure these services are adequate for any current or potential health needs.

How can families support a loved one transitioning to a senior living community?

Supporting a loved one during their transition to a senior living community can be a sensitive and challenging process. Here are several ways families can provide effective support: Open Communication: Maintain open and honest communication with your loved one about the reasons for the move and what they can expect. Address any concerns or fears they may have and involve them in decisions regarding the choice of community and their personal preferences. Visit the Community Together: Accompany your loved one on visits to potential communities to help them feel more comfortable with the environment and staff. Familiarizing them with the new setting can reduce anxiety and help them envision their new home. Assist with the Move: Help with the logistics of the move, including packing, sorting belongings, and setting up their new living space. Bring familiar items from their previous home to create a sense of continuity and comfort. Encourage Social Engagement: Support your loved one in participating in community activities and social events. Encouraging them to make new friends and engage in hobbies can help ease the adjustment period and foster a sense of belonging. Stay Involved: Regularly visit and stay in touch with your loved one. Your continued involvement can provide emotional support and reassurance during their adjustment phase. Maintain a routine of visits or calls to show that you care and are available for support. Monitor Well-Being: Keep an eye on your loved one's well-being and adjust their care plan if necessary. Communicate with the community's staff to stay informed about their health and happiness and address any issues promptly.

How does one evaluate the quality of care in a senior living community in Florida?

Evaluating the quality of care in senior living communities in Florida involves several key steps: Facility Inspection: Visit the community and observe the cleanliness, maintenance, and overall condition of the facility. Pay attention to the living spaces, common areas, and any signs of wear or neglect. Staff Interaction: Interact with staff members to gauge their professionalism, friendliness, and responsiveness. Ask about staff-to-resident ratios and qualifications to ensure that residents receive adequate attention and care. Resident Feedback: Speak with current residents and their families to get firsthand accounts of their experiences. Ask about the quality of care, satisfaction with services, and any concerns they may have. Care Plans: Review the community's care plans and policies to understand how they address individual needs. Ensure that the community offers personalized care plans and regularly updates them based on residents' changing needs. Regulatory Compliance: Check if the community is licensed and regulated by relevant authorities. Look for any recent inspection reports or complaints to assess the community's adherence to state and federal care standards.
